Kelsi Brennan Named to IWLCA All-Berkshire Region Team

BRIDGEWATER, Mass. -- Bridgewater State University graduate midfielder Kelsi Brennan has been named as a second team selection on the 2022 Intercollegiate Women's Lacrosse Coaches Association (IWLCA) All-Berkshire Region Team.

Brennan is the Bears' sixth IWLCA All-Berkshire Region selection since 2010, joining former teammates Emily Hiller (First Team, 2021) and Victoria McDonough (Second Team, 2019) as well as Lauren Geary (First Team, 2016), Taylor Clancy (Second Team, 2014) and Shannon Manning (Second Team, 2010).

In 35 games this season, Brennan produced 16 goals and seven assists for 23 points as well as 56 ground balls, 63 draw controls and 37 caused turnovers. She led the MASCAC in caused turnovers and ranked fourth in ground balls and sixth in draw controls.

Brennan’s 16 goals, 23 points, 56 ground balls, 63 draw controls and 37 caused turnovers all marked single-season highs.

For her outstanding performance in 2022, Brennan was selected as the MASCAC Defensive Player of the Year and garnered All-MASCAC First Team honors. She was also named the BSU Lee Harrington Unsung Hero Award winner earlier this month.

In 68 games over five seasons with the Bears, Brennan amassed 35 goals and 16 assists for 51 points in addition to 173 ground balls, 124 draw controls and 124 caused turnovers. She is third all-time in program history in caused turnovers, fifth in ground balls and 12th in draw controls.

The BSU women's lacrosse team posted an overall record of 10-9 in 2022 including a 4-3 mark in MASCAC play. Seeded fourth in the MASCAC Tournament, the Bears recorded a 19-6 first round win over Salem State and then stunned top-seeded Westfield State in the semifinals, 14-13, before dropping an 18-10 decision to Framingham State in the title game.
